How to start?
 Understand the question(e.g. cause and effect;
adv, disadv,…)
 Planning time
 Brainstorming (quickly think about everything you
know about the topic and put them on the paper)
 Spidergramming or mindmapping(you make the
brainstorming in order)
 Outlining (classify by writing points for each
paragraph)
 First draft
 Final draft
